COLLOQUIUM:- Topological Quantum Field Theory in 3+1D and the Emergence of Quantum Gravity

Topological quantum field theory(TQFT) is a very powerful theoretical tool to study topological phases and phase transitions. In 2+1D, it is well known that the Chern-Simons theory captures all the universal topological data of topological phases, e.g., quasi-particle braiding statistics, chiral central charge and even provides us a deep insight for the nature of topological phase transitions. Recently, topological phases of quantum matter are also intensively studied in 3+1D and it has been shown that loop like excitation obeys the so-called three-loop-braiding statistics. In this talk, the speaker will discuss a TQFT framework to understand the quantum statistics of loop like excitation in 3+1D. Most surprisingly, this new class of 3+1D TQFT even provides us a new route towards a quantum theory of gravity.
